Attached you will find the tunes that we will be playing together for the festival in September. They are three traditional melodies from Flanders.
If in doubt opt for the first voice…..
First of all there is the “Reuzenlied”, or the song of the giants. This tune is played whenever giants join a parade in Flanders. Wie play the A part (with repeat), then the B part, en we start over as many times as we want…
You can hear this tune played by a music band in the traditional way, the way we are going to play it here: https://www.carnavaldecassel.fr/reuze-lied/
Then we have the tunes l’Amiable and ’t Haegelant, two country dances, which we will be playing connected.
First l’Amiable: we play A, B, en A again (with the repeats). The B part is played on the rim of the drums.
After this, the drums will play the A part of ’t Haegelant alone, (with repeat)
Then one or two fifes and drums of every group will play ’t Haegelant A and B (with repeats)
Finally everybody will join in for an A and a B (with repeats) of ’t Haegelant.
